Abstract

This chapter explores how alternative assessment can address all the reasons that lead to academic dishonesty. I present four reasons that have been shown in the research to contribute to academic dishonesty: (a) disengagement, (b) not being ready for the test, (c) high expectations and/or competition for higher grades, and (d) unauthorized collaboration. For each reason, I explore how alternative assessment can help address the issue in an equitable manner, outlining the relevant characteristics of this assessment approach. This chapter is significant to educators and learning designers committed to creating a more equitable assessment experience. The chapter concludes with a call to action.
